Hey, im new to these forums and i was jsut wondering if anyone could help me with my jetting problems? first of all i accidentally torqued my mainjet (360) a bit too much and snapped the threads but i need to get a new one anywayz, a 350 or 370. I was also wondering if anyone knows how to remove the needle jet so i can change the clip position?? my carb is apart alread but how do i disconnect my throttle cable or do whatever i need to do to get the needle jet out? A needle jet is not the same as a jet needle
See picture below

You can remove the jet needle (sometimes called slide needle) by unscrewing the carb cap and pulling out the slide. Then, from the top of the slide (where the cable goes in), releive the spring pressure and remove the clip that holds the cable end in place, remove the cable, and the needle will slide out when you turn the slide upside down.
